Brody King has been pulled from Dynamite.
The AEW star was scheduled for a trios match at this Wednesday's episode of the show, originally announced to be teaming with Darby Allin & Jack Perry to face Andrade El Idolo, Mark Davis, & Konosuke Takeshita of the Don Callis Family.
President Tony Khan announced on X on Tuesday, however, that King has been pulled from the show for personal reasons, and his tag team partner Bandido will be replacing the heavyweight star in the bout:
With Brody out for personal reasons, his partner has his back: Bandido will join Darby/Jungle Jack vs Don Callis Family All-Stars TOMORROW!

Brody King formed the team with Bandido back in July last year. The two would go on to win the AEW World Tag Team Championship at the Forbidden Door PPV in August. They held the title for 90 days before dropping the belts to FTR at Full Gear in November.
The April 8 episode of the Wednesday night show will also feature a TBS Title match between Willow Nightingale and Queen Aminata, as well as a promo from the returning Chris Jericho.
There is no word on if Brody King will be back on TV next week or if he will be taking more time off. Stay tuned for updates.
